Historical Events on February 24

History has been made on your birthday. The following are important historical events that occurred on February 24th.

YearEvent
1739Battle of Karnal: The army of Iranian ruler Nader Shah defeats the forces of the Mughal emperor of India, Muhammad Shah.
1803In Marbury v. Madison, the Supreme Court of the United States establishes the principle of judicial review.
1809London's Drury Lane Theatre burns to the ground, leaving its owner, Irish writer and politician Richard Brinsley Sheridan, destitute.
1821Final stage of the Mexican War of Independence from Spain with Plan of Iguala.
1822The first Swaminarayan temple in the world, Shri Swaminarayan Mandir, Ahmedabad, is inaugurated.
1826The signing of the Treaty of Yandabo marks the end of the First Anglo-Burmese War.
1831The Treaty of Dancing Rabbit Creek, the first removal treaty in accordance with the Indian Removal Act, is proclaimed. The Choctaws in Mississippi cede land east of the river in exchange for payment and land in the West.
1848King Louis-Philippe of France abdicates the throne.
1854A Penny Red with perforations becomes the first perforated postage stamp to be officially issued for distribution.
1863Arizona is organized as a United States territory.

Popular Baby Name on February 24, 1950

In 1950, there were many popular baby names. For baby boys, James is the most used. A total of 86,229 baby boys were named James in 1950. The rest were named Robert, John, Michael and David. While the popular baby girl name in 1950 was Linda. There were 80,431 baby girls named Linda that year. While the rest were named Mary, Patricia, Barbara and Susan. These statistics are obtained from ssa.gov which compiles popular baby names of the last century in United States.
